Senior Occupational Therapy Assistant Salary in Montclair, NJ: $86,144 (2026)
Quick Answer:The top tier of occupational therapy assistants working in Montclair, NJ — those at or above the 90th percentile — pull in $86,144/year or more for 2026, based on BLS OEWS 2025 estimates for SOC 31-2011. Strip back Montclair's price premium (BEA RPP 115.2, 15% above national) and that top-decile pay carries the same buying power as $74,778 in average-cost America. The 17% spread above city median typically rewards 7+ years of practice or specialty credentials.

2026 Salary Percentile Distribution in Montclair
Experienced occupational therapy assistants at the top of the pay scale in Montclair earn between $78,086 and $86,144 per year (2026 est.). This $32,805 range from 10th to 90th percentile reflects significant earnings potential growth over a career. The Montclair median of $73,395 sits 1.26% below the US median.
Top OTA Salary Comparison
| Level | Montclair | National |
|---|---|---|
| Median (P50) | $73,395 | $74,332 |
| 75th Percentile | $78,086 | $81,384 |
| 90th Percentile (Top 10%) | $86,144 | $92,303 |
In Montclair, experienced occupational therapy assistants (P90) earn 17.37% more than the local median — reflecting the significant value of specialization and tenure in this market.

Maximizing Your Occupational Therapy Assistant Earnings in Montclair
Contrasting the senior occupational therapy assistant pay in NJ across various sectors reveals noteworthy variances driven by specialization and employer type. Specializations such as pediatric or geriatric therapy, mental health, and hand therapy can command higher compensation rates, especially in skilled nursing facilities and inpatient rehabilitation settings. Advanced credentials, including an associate’s degree from an ACOTE-accredited program and the COTA credential from NBCOT, are foundational for entering this market. Additionally, pursuing further education through pathways like the OTA-to-MOT bridge program enhances both professional opportunities and earning potential. Non-salary compensation factors also play a vital role; settings often dictate pay rates, with hospitals typically offering higher compensation than schools or skilled nursing facilities. Understanding these dynamics, including the impact of the recent 15% Medicare reimbursement cut, is crucial for experienced professionals aiming to maximize their salary and career growth in Montclair.
